diff options
| -rw-r--r-- | src/app-indicator.c | 4 | ||||
| -rw-r--r-- | src/indicator-application.c | 4 | 
2 files changed, 4 insertions, 4 deletions
| diff --git a/src/app-indicator.c b/src/app-indicator.c index 91b0ecd..7b74495 100644 --- a/src/app-indicator.c +++ b/src/app-indicator.c @@ -230,7 +230,7 @@ app_indicator_class_init (AppIndicatorClass *klass)                                                               "An icon for the indicator",                                                               "The default icon that is shown for the indicator.",                                                               NULL, -                                                             G_PARAM_READWRITE | G_PARAM_STATIC_STRINGS)); +                                                             G_PARAM_READWRITE | G_PARAM_STATIC_STRINGS | G_PARAM_CONSTRUCT));  	/**  		AppIndicator:attention-icon-name: @@ -257,7 +257,7 @@ app_indicator_class_init (AppIndicatorClass *klass)                                                               "An additional path for custom icons.",                                                               "An additional place to look for icon names that may be installed by the application.",                                                               NULL, -                                                             G_PARAM_READWRITE | G_PARAM_STATIC_STRINGS | G_PARAM_CONSTRUCT_ONLY)); +                                                             G_PARAM_READWRITE | G_PARAM_STATIC_STRINGS | G_PARAM_CONSTRUCT));  	/**  		AppIndicator:menu: diff --git a/src/indicator-application.c b/src/indicator-application.c index 1a7467d..066ea63 100644 --- a/src/indicator-application.c +++ b/src/indicator-application.c @@ -568,13 +568,13 @@ application_icon_theme_path_changed (DBusGProxy * proxy, gint position, const gc  		return;  	} -	if (icon_theme_path[0] != '\0' && g_strcmp0(icon_theme_path, app->icon_theme_path) != 0) { +	if (g_strcmp0(icon_theme_path, app->icon_theme_path) != 0) {  	    if(app->icon_theme_path != NULL) {  	        theme_dir_unref(application, app->icon_theme_path);  	        g_free(app->icon_theme_path);              app->icon_theme_path = NULL;          } -        if (icon_theme_path != NULL ) { +        if (icon_theme_path != NULL && icon_theme_path[0] != '\0') {  		    app->icon_theme_path = g_strdup(icon_theme_path);  		    theme_dir_ref(application, app->icon_theme_path);  	    } | 
